Output 20c74dc34ac2c67afb87794139d11a63b887401561926f90cf5646afd816a9bf:1

value
2667480356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f6c069f3a14572fce7fa7081a4ebe2ce2827e1c OP_EQUALVERIFY OP_CHECKSIG
address
13s9MiWCDYDaEBnNsCRrKWMhLuJijV8dtT
transaction
20c74dc34ac2c67afb87794139d11a63b887401561926f90cf5646afd816a9bf
spent
true